Camel Browse
4 March 2005
Camels are browse eaters, so to give them as much natural food as possible, we have to go out every day and cut fresh browse. Teela and DJ are very fussy at times, not like the camels out in the wild that would eat whatever is available around them.Our girls favourite tree would have to be the umbrella tree, they get it as a treat maybe once a week, and you see them almost drooling over it as you bring it out. They usually eat all of it, but occasionally they will leave a half eaten stick.
Some other species we cut for them are fig, acacia and lychee. They get fed browse morning and night. Our girls have it easy, fresh browse brought to them, hand fed pellets from the public, and Teela gets heaps of pats and kisses daily.
